Meet Petra Mucic

Tell us a bit about yourself
I'm 23 years old and currently studying in Greece, but in a few weeks I will go back to Zagreb in Croatia, my home town. I am finishing   my degree in Political Science this year and I am thinking of studying Psychology after that. 

Why did you decide to come on this course? 
Because I wanted to learn some new things about 2020 Education and to see how you can learn things through non-formal education. I also wanted to meet new people and support each other with our work in the future. 

What have you enjoyed the most this week?
Designing my own workshop with my team and delivering it afterwards. I also enjoyed talking and hanging out with people from other countries. 

Was there anything that surprised you this week?
Primary school really surprised me because the children were so nice and open and wanted to talk about everything and learn some words in Croatian. We also shared a special greeting with our hands. 

What's the most important thing you have learned and will take home with you. 
I learnt how to make a workshop and use the feedback from facilitators and peers to improve our work. 

What would you tell someone who has never attended an international project.
You can't learn everything by reading about it, sometimes you need to experience and live it.
